How Savings Interest Rates Today Actually Works
At its core, Savings Interest Rates Today reflects the return earned on money held in savings accounts—whether in banks, credit unions, or online platforms. These rates fluctuate based on supply and demand for savings capital, broader interest rate policies, and inflation expectations. When the Federal Reserve raises or lowers benchmark rates, financial institutions adjust their savings offerings accordingly.
Interest compounds daily or monthly depending on the account type, and rates fluctuate monthly or more frequently in response to market swings. Savers now gain clearer insight into these changes through mobile banking apps, financial news platforms, and rate comparison tools—enabling smarter, more timely decisions about where to park cash.

Q: Why are interest rates fluctuating so much right now?
Rates respond to inflation trends and central bank guidance. When inflation rises, rates tend to shift to maintain real returns. These changes help preserve purchasing power and reflect the evolving economy.
Q: Can I earn a significant return on savings accounts today?
Yields remain moderate but vary significantly between institutions. Online banks often offer higher rates, while some credit unions match competitive rates—making research essential for maximizing growth.
Q: Do savings rates impact loans or mortgages?
While not directly linked, savings rates influence broader borrowing costs indirectly. Low savings returns may coincide with higher mortgage rates, affecting long-term home financing decisions.
Q: How often do savings interest rates change?
Rates adjust regularly—sometimes monthly—based on macroeconomic data and Federal Reserve policy shifts. Staying informed helps savers respond quickly to favorable opportunities.
